Vatican To Continue Studying Possible Miracle

KSCB News - June 30, 2009 12:00 am

A Vatican investigator has found a Colwich man’s survival enough of a miracle that he will continue studying the case, with the goal toward declaring it an official miracle.

If Chase Kear’s recovery from a traumatic brain injury is declared an official miracle, it would help determine whether Father Emil Kapaun of Pilsen will be canonized as a saint of the Roman Catholic Church.

Andrea Ambrosi, a lawyer and investigator for the Vatican, visited family members and doctors for two Wichita-area families last Friday who believe their children’s survival should qualify as miracles. The families say prayers to Kapaun helped their children.
